I have installed AutomatiCloud and managed to successfully schedule and execute snapshot creation. I have installed AutomatiCloud on the same instance as the one which I am backing up (so I chose to NOT stop/start instance while creating snapshot).
Now I have a question on how I can restore the instance. From what I have read, it seems that restoring of a Windows instance from a snapshot might run into issues, and the suggestion is to create AMIs instead of just snapshots.
Thus, I have several questions.
1. Which option should I choose when backing up my instance? Should it be 'Backup EC2 Instance' or 'Create AMI'?
2. For the option which I choose, is it OK to not start/stop instance when creating the snapshot? This is because right now I am installing AutomatiCloud on the same instance I am backing up.
3. What is the step by step way for me to restore the instance, after creating the snapshot/ami? I would like to test the restoration/disaster recovery flow .
